Make Sure Your Fridge Shuts Every Time

Electricity is expensive when we use it overtime. On game days your husband and his buddies are always going to the fridge during commercial breaks. But with all the commotion on TV, they don't always remember to close the door for the fridge. To prevent energy waste and spoiled food, lift the front of the fridge 1 inch and wedge two 1/4 inch thick blocks of scrap wood under each side. This creates a slight upward tilt that allows gravity to pull the door shut automatically, locking in the cold air.
